Minority press and control in the Ottoman State and the Republic of Turkey: the example of the Armenian press 奥斯曼帝国和土耳其共和国的少数民族新闻及其控制:以亚美尼亚新闻为例
Pub Date : 2023-02-20 DOI: 10.58934/jgss.v4i13.132
Cafer Ulu, K. Ozden
In line with the stages that humanity has gone through, the technique of putting information on paper with symbols has evolved gradually. Modern printing techniques evolved from early printing techniques and materials. Subjects of the Ottoman Empire closely followed advances in Europe, and the printing press was introduced there. Armenians significantly advanced printing and publishing in the Ottoman and Turkish Republic eras. They established printing facilities and published books, periodicals, newspapers, and other things. While carrying out these activities, they sometimes received awards, but they had problems in some periods. Due to some of the contents in the materials they published, they were punished such as closing the newspapers and magazines, having the books confiscated, or not being brought into the country. The Turkish government has also closely followed materials published abroad. While examining the minority press in the Ottoman and Turkish Republics, this article focuses on the Armenian press.

Public policy and border management in Nigeria: implications of President Buhari’s 2019 policy on land borders closure 尼日利亚的公共政策和边境管理:布哈里总统2019年陆地边境关闭政策的影响
Pub Date : 2022-12-01 DOI: 10.31039/jgss.v3i12.97
S. Idoniboye-Obu
Land borders closure policy is a border management policy which is used by countries to preserve their national integrity, protect their socio-political interests, and to enhance their economy and national development. This study accordingly examined public policy and border management in Nigeria with focus on the implications of Buhari’s 2019 policy of land borders closure. The study adopted the human needs theory as theoretical framework for the study. The study employed descriptive survey design and a sample size of 40 respondents purposively selected from Seme, Idiroko, and Mfun border areas using the purposive sampling technique. The study used both primary and secondary data while analyses were made using simple percentage and content analytical model. Based on the data analysis, the study found that the policy on land borders closure has neither improved border management nor reduced the rate of smuggling and insecurity in Nigeria. It equally established that the policy has not significantly improved the national development of the country. The policy did not only cause loss of jobs and shut down of businesses but negatively impacted on the indigenous manufacturing companies and also increased the price of food in the country. Based on the above findings, the study recommended among others that the Nigerian Government should draft a proper plan on how to improve border management in Nigeria and man the unregulated routes. This can be done by expanding and dispatching border security agents to those illegal routes. This would help to reduce smuggling, terrorists and criminal activities in the country. The study concluded that the policy on land borders closure posed negative impacts on both Nigeria and her neighboring countries.

State-corporate environmental crime and human security in the Niger Delta, Nigeria 尼日利亚尼日尔三角洲国家-企业环境犯罪与人类安全
Pub Date : 2022-12-01 DOI: 10.31039/jgss.v3i12.108
Christopher Barisi Barigbon
This theoretical paper advanced the argument that all human acts such as oil spills, gas flaring and other forms of environmental degradation in contravention of existing environmental legislation amount to environmental violence; and constitute environmental crime within the context of this paper. Environmental crime in the Nigeria Delta is increasing unabated and huge implication of human security. The environment is life and sustainer of humanity both present and future. But man has become a destroyer instead of a protector and replenisher of the environment on account of the unsustainable drive for capital accumulation for industrialization and development. The outcomes have deepened the poverty and misery of the Niger Delta people instead of ameliorating them. The acts of ecocide and genocide committed by the Multinational Oil Corporations with the tacit connivance Nigerian state had continuously threatened human security, without commensurable commitments to halting the impending Armageddon. The argument of this paper is guided by resource curse, Dutch disease and state failure theories. Data used to advance this argument are purely qualitative and generated from secondary sources. They are subjected to content analysis. Admittedly, environmental crime or green criminology as sub-filed or a separate section of legal jurisprudence is struggling to evolve. Our finding is that the trouble with environmental governance in Nigeria is not the want of regulations, albeit weak, but the problem of enforcement. This implies that the bulk stops at the state. The state must assert its stateness, effectively perform it s regulatory roles, and place environment violation where they belong, as environmental crime.
